Ordinals
beta
Sat 699764760460426
decimal
139952.4760460426
degree
0°139952′848″4760460426‴
percentile
33.322131487150834%
name
iwwfebuymdr
cycle
0
epoch
0
period
69
block
139952
offset
4760460426
timestamp
2011-08-07 09:08:58 UTC
rarity
common
prev
next